Inowrocław bypass to be more expensive

Infrastructure
POLAND The General Directorate of National Roads and Motorways (GDDKiA) has revealed that the lowest bid for the construction of a section of the Inowrocław bypass connecting national roads 15 and 25 was has been submitted by a consortium of PBDiM Kobylarnia and Mirbud.
However, the consortium has bid PLN 93.97 mln gross for the contract, whereas the Bydgoszcz branch of the GDDKiA was planning to spend PLN 88.73 mln gross on the project. A total of seven bids were submitted in the tender. The second cheapest was entered by a consortium of PBD-I of Toruń, Erbud and Want (PLN 100.46 mln), and the third lowest was by a consortium of Gotowski BKiP, Trakcja PRKiI and PEUiM of Białystok (PLN 106.69).
